![]() Servings: Makes 4 delicious beverages! You’ll need: 2 cups pineapple cubed or crushed 1-1/2 cups pineapple juice 1 cup fat-free vanilla yogurt ½ cup light coconut milk 2 cups crushed ice cubes 4 tsp. Splenda Orange slices, halved strawberries and/or stemmed maraschino cherries (optional) Combine all ingredients in a blender and process until smooth. Pour into 4 drinking glasses, add drinking straws, garnish with (optional) fruit and serve immediately.

![]() Servings: 2 You’ll need: 1 cup frozen mango chunks 1-1/2 cups fresh sliced strawberries 3 Tbsp. sugar or Stevia sweetener 2 cups low fat no sugar added frozen vanilla yogurt or ice cream 1/2 cup low fat milk Large serving glasses & iced tea spoons Whole strawberries for garnish (optional) In a blender pulse frozen mango, strawberries and sweetener. Add low fat frozen vanilla yogurt or vanilla ice cream and low fat milk. Blend on high speed or pulse, until well blended. Strawberry Mango Smoothie/Frap will be very thick. Serve immediately by pouring gently easing with a spatula into two large bar or drinking glasses and enjoy! Thank so much for enjoying my recipe blog! -Karen ![]() Servings: 3-4 You’ll need: 3-4 cups fat free or low fat milk 2 mint tea bags 1/3 cup steaming hot water in a small cup (for steeping tea) 1/4 cup sugar 2 Tbsp. cocoa powder Fat Free Cool Whip topping or miniature marshmallows (optional) Place mint tea bags into cup of steaming hot water and set aside to steep. In a medium size saucepan mix the sugar and cocoa powder. Add the steeped mint tea and stir, until completely dissolved. Set heat to medium-high and slowly add the milk, stirring continually, for about a 2 minutes. Reduce heat to medium heat and stir mixture continually for about 4 minutes, until the cocoa is completely heated. Remove from heat and serve immediately into 3-4 mugs. Top with (optional) Fat Free Cool Whip or mini marshmallows and enjoy!
